Output 4f3aa03dbf6fa1acbd867d2bb84bf343c6eb0c6750f2ff7632aa19d089a90c42:1

value
108300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7beafa1d2070b2721d9b4c35cb05121dc7100510 OP_EQUAL
address
3CzEXdMNAFsV4jEkMGDYMxPN6EU8oHtfXL
transaction
4f3aa03dbf6fa1acbd867d2bb84bf343c6eb0c6750f2ff7632aa19d089a90c42
confirmations
345597
spent
true